Isn't it normally the end of June contracts expire?

More and more end immediately after the final game of the season. Saves paying wages for a few weeks (or even months). Some small clubs even allow players deals to run out and then they re sign in time for preseason. Club saves paying wages out over the summer when the player isn't there and let's the club use the money elsewhere.
